I encountered some issues with using Gen 3 games with PKSM (FireRed specifically).
A Pokemon I generated seemed to crash the game if put into battle or if it's summary was viewed (Summary just softlocked to a magenta screen) Though, I was able to circumvent this by just downloading a Pokemon and editing it to my tastes instead.
Also, trying to edit the amount of items in the bag didn't particularly play nice either, trying to set to 1 instead set the number to roughly 9091, with the + and - buttons instead spitting out random particularly long numbers.
I know the Gen 3 compatibility is relatively recent but it seems like it's still a little wobbly in places.
That or I missed some note that that they were still in work, or I hit the wrong button or something...
Everything else works fantastic with all the other games though!

Is Soul Silver a cart? If not, this program won't work for it. For 3ds games it supports carts and installs, whether it's through the store or a .cia. Maybe .3ds files too, but not sure about that.. DS games are cart only.
you two, please do not spread misinformation. PKSM supports all main line games from gen3+, including a method for twl saves.

This is how to use PKSM for TWiLightMenu++ Pokemon Games running without the Cartridge.
- On PKSM, press X for Settings, tap on the Misc Tab then tap the 3-Lines on Extra Saves
- Choose your Pokemon title from the selection
- Press A to Add Save then navigate to the TWiLightMenu++ saves, which should be the Saves folder in your NDS ROMs folder
- Press B to back out to the main interface once you've added the save files
- In the main interface, press Y for Absent Games and navigate to your Pokemon title
- Press A to Load your saves as normal
